kwokpot Posted September 12, 2020 #111 Share Posted September 12, 2020 (edited) 18 minutes ago, Barry ATL said: Two questions: --Infinite Veranda: I have read that the bridge can lock the windows so they cannot be opened for a period of time. Why would they do that? We are looking at some 2021 fall sailings. The discussion of the bridge controlling the Infinite Veranda window is overblown. The ONLY times they will close the window and not allow it to open is EITHER they are planning to wash the windows or there's a weather event coming. It's not something that's occurring every day willy nilly. It's really of no concern. Edited September 12, 2020 by kwokpot 2 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

Fouremco Posted September 17, 2020 #122 Share Posted September 17, 2020 17 minutes ago, Sticks5315 said: Does anyone have info on how the shore excursion protocols will work? I read some of the lines(MSC I think) wouldn't let passengers back on after going to shore if they didn't use the ships tour operators. Does that mean we can't go to shore and shop, have a drink etc. unless we are with a ship tour. That doesn't;t sound very inviting to me. MSC will only allow you to visit a port as part of one of its tours, and you have to stay with the tour throughout. Whether Celebrity will adopt this protocol or something similar remains to be seen.
